X11R5 is already available on MPE and has been since 4.0 days.  Yes, the new
version should be _much_ easier to port!
 
Daniel Kosack ([log in to unmask]) wrote:
:   Has anyone tried porting X Consortium's X11R6 Xwindowing system to
: MPE?  I believe xc's package, being freeware, is pretty POSIX compliant,
: therefore it could be possible to port, especially with gcc now available.
 
:   I figure with X support in MPE, integration of MPE with other platforms
: would be even better, but I could be wrong.
 
:   XC's X11R6 package is available anon ftp from ftp.cdrom.com:/pub/X11R6
